Federal records document 176 natural disaster events in the Valley Falls, KS area (ZIP 66088). These include 128 hailstorms, 24 severe wind events, and 20 tornadoes. Total documented property damage amounts to $63M. A total of 16 injuries have been reported across all events.
The dominant hazard type for Valley Falls is hailstorms, with 128 recorded events making up 73% of the area's disaster history. One event reached severity level 4 or 5 on the normalized scale. The highest recorded severity for hail-related events here is 5/5 (extreme). The most recent recorded hailstorm occurred on Apr 23, 2025.
There have been 24 recorded severe wind events in this area, representing 14% of all disaster events. The most recent recorded severe wind event occurred on Jul 4, 2023.
There have been 20 recorded tornadoes in this area, representing 11% of all disaster events. Of these, 5 (25%) were rated at severity level 4 or 5 — the most intense on the normalized scale. The highest recorded severity for tornado-related events here is 5/5 (extreme). Tornado-related events have caused a combined $59.2M in documented property damage. The most recent recorded tornado occurred on Mar 29, 2022.
Valley Falls has experienced 2 floods on record. Of these, 2 (100%) were rated at severity level 4 or 5 — the most intense on the normalized scale. The highest recorded severity for flood-related events here is 5/5 (extreme). Flood-related events have caused a combined $2.8M in documented property damage. The most recent recorded flood occurred on Oct 2, 2005.
Valley Falls has experienced 1 blizzard on record. One event reached severity level 4 or 5 on the normalized scale. The highest recorded severity for winter storm events here is 5/5 (extreme). Winter storm events have caused a combined $1M in documented property damage. The most recent recorded blizzard occurred on Jan 29, 2002.
Valley Falls has experienced 1 earthquake on record. The most recent recorded earthquake occurred on Mar 23, 2007.
The most significant disaster event on record for Valley Falls was EF3 Tornado on Apr 26, 1984, which caused $25M in property damage. Another major event was EF3 Tornado (Apr 26, 1984), causing $25M in damages. EF2 Tornado on Apr 26, 1991 also caused significant damage ($2.5M).
